## Building Access — Spares Room (Hullbrook Annex)

Contractors: the spare hardware room is down the east corridor on the ground floor, third door on the left. Sign in at the front desk first and grab a visitor lanyard. Anything you take out, jot it in the blue logbook — yes, even the little stuff. The door self-locks, so don't wedge it. To get in, punch in the code below.

staff pass of hagug-taguf = bdg-HJ-9

## Deployment

Welcome aboard! Quick heads-up: our two client SDKs (Swift and Kotlin) are finally at feature parity as of the Larkspur release, so you no longer need the compatibility shims from the old Pindrop branch. Both SDKs read the same config shape now, which makes deploys way less scary. Deploy from the `release` branch only, and double-check the staging smoke tests pass first. The values below are what the service expects at boot.

config for tagaf-bawif:
[norok]
host = norok.ordinworks.local
user = norok_svc
database = norok_prod

Handover — from Petra to Oluwande, Marrowgate support rotation. Catalogue import for the Silverquay Library ran Tuesday; 48k records in, 312 rejected for malformed subject headings. Rejects sit in the staging bucket, mapping script is in the usual repo under import-tools. Re-run is idempotent, safe to retry. One snag: the staging credentials store locked itself after my last session. To reopen it you'll need the recovery passphrase, noted just below.

vault phrase of kaduf-baweg = norael-julox-raleth-wenok-eliir-ulamir-ulair-norwyn-rusion

### Finance Review Summary — Inventory Write-Down

Quick recap: we're writing down 1.1m on obsolete Kelbrant fittings stock at the Morvale depot. Most of it dates from the cancelled Ashgrove rollout. Auditors from Pellar & Finch have signed off on the valuation approach. Cash impact is nil; P&L hit lands this quarter. Context for the decision sits just below.

management briefing: Headcount on the Oliix team goes from 3 to 120 by the end of July. Gross margin on Oliix came in at 15 percent against a plan of 5 percent.